guaranteeguar•an•tee /ˌɡærən'tiː/ vt- 1. 保证(某事的发生);担保
- • I can guarantee that you'll be satisfied with the result. 我保证(敢说)你会对结果满意的。
- • They all guarantee his good behaviour. 他们都为他行为端正作保。
- 2. 使…必然发生
- • His turning up will guarantee the success of the meeting. 他的出席会使会议有望成功。
- • She soon learns that marriage does not guarantee happiness. 她很快便明白了结婚并不一定会幸福。
- 3. 保证(某人或物)不受…;(商品)保(用,修,换等)
- • This policy will guarantee him against money loss in case of theft. 这张保单保证他在被盗后不受金钱上的损失。
- • This radio is guaranteed (free repairs) for 12 months. 这部收音机保用(免费保修)一年。
词组be guaranteed to do sth. 准保会… • If you yell at him, he's guaranteed to do the opposite of what you want. 如果你冲他嚷,那他准会和你拧着干。 |
